About this piece

This piece is a demanding operatic fantasy based on Meyerbeer's 'Le prophète', requiring significant technical stamina. It utilizes grand, orchestral textures transposed to the keyboard through Lisztian bravura techniques.

What makes it challenging

At Henle 8 this is concert repertoire: professional-level technique is the entry ticket. The main demands: fast passage work that stays light and even at tempo; big chords that need weight without harshness; and octave passages that demand a relaxed wrist to avoid tension.

Beyond that, expect sweeping arpeggio figures that must stay smooth across positions.

At roughly 10 minutes, stamina and memory become part of the challenge — plan practice in sections.

Teacher notes

Managing the large chordal textures and octave leaps requires careful physical relaxation to avoid tension.
